8.5" 10 bolt? If so then don't swap. The 8.5" 10 bolt is plenty strong enough, there's plenty of upgrades and ratios, and it's lighter than the 9". I'm running a well built 8.5" 10 bolt for all the reasons I just listed. I should be 4-450 rwhp and tq.
